#218d22 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#218d22 is composed of 12.9% red, 55.3%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.9%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 120.6 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 34.1%. #218d22 color hex could be obtained by blending #42ff44 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

● #218d22 color description : Dark lime green.
#218d22 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#218d22 has RGB values of R:33, G:141,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 2198818.

Shades and Tints of #218d22
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e03 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#218d22
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575757 is the less saturated color, while #06a808 is the most saturated one.
